Title: The Innovative Mind of Elena Longhi

Introduction

Elena Longhi is an accomplished inventor based in Atlanta, GA, whose work has significantly impacted the field of electrochemiluminescence. With a total of three patents to her name, Longhi's innovations primarily focus on advanced materials that have practical applications in detection methods.

Latest Patents

Among her latest contributions, Elena Longhi has developed a patent for "Multifunctionalized Silicon Nanoparticles, Process for Their Preparation and Uses Thereof in Electrochemiluminescence Based Detection Methods." This groundbreaking work involves novel multifunctionalized silicon nanoparticles and outlines the processes for their preparation. The patent also discusses the application of these nanoparticles in electrochemiluminescence-based detection methods and in vitro detection of analytes, showcasing her dedication to enhancing analytical techniques.

Another notable patent is for "Bis-Iridium-Complexes for Manufacturing of ECL-Labels." This invention focuses on new bis-iridium-based Ir(III) complexes and the labels manufactured from these complexes, along with the methods for their production.
